    There are the following types of wood commonly used in solid wood furniture:

    1. Korean pine: light and soft material, moderate strength, good dryness, water resistance, corrosion resistance, good processing, finishing, coloring and cementation.

    2. White pine: the material is light and soft, elastic, the structure is fine and uniform, the dryness is good, the water resistance, the corrosion resistance, the processing, finishing, coloring and cementation are good. White pine has higher strength than Korean pine.

    3. Birch: the material is slightly heavy and hard, the structure is fine, the strength is high, and the processability, finishing and gluing are good.

    4. Paulownia: The material is very light and soft, the structure is coarse, the cutting water surface is not smooth, the dryness is good, and it is not warped

    5. Basswood: the material is slightly light and soft, the structure is slightly fine, there is a silk luster, it is not easy to crack, and the processing, finishing, coloring and cementation are good. It is not resistant to corrosion and slightly warped when dry.

    6. Ash: The material is slightly heavy and hard, the pattern is beautiful, the structure is coarse, easy to process, the toughness is large, the finishing and gluing properties are good, and the dryness is average.

    7. Elm: beautiful pattern, coarse structure, good workability, finishing, gluing, poor dryness, easy cracking and warping.

    8. Oak wood: hard material, coarse structure, high strength, difficult processing, good coloring and finishing, poor glue, easy to dry and crack.

    9. Beech wood: hard material, straight texture, fine structure, wear-resistant, shiny and shiny, not easy to deform when dry, processing, finishing, and gluing.

    10. Maple wood: moderate weight, fine structure, easy processing, smooth cutting surface, good finishing and gluing, and warping when drying.

    11. Camphor wood: moderate weight, fine structure, aroma, not easy to deform when drying, good processing, finishing and gluing.

    12. Willow wood: moderate material, slightly rough structure, easy processing, good gluing and finishing performance. Slight cracking and warping when drying. Plywood made from willow wood is called Philippine board.

    13. Rosewood: hard material, residual texture, medium structure, corrosion resistance, not easy to dry, smooth cutting surface, good finishing and gluing.

    14 Rosewood (mahogany): hard material, residual grain, coarse structure, strong durability, shiny, smooth cutting surface.

    Now, the solid wood furniture sold in the furniture market uses more than 10 kinds of tree species, such as beech, teak, maple, oak, oak, ash, birch, elm, poplar, basswood, pine, etc., among which beech, oak, ash are the most expensive, and the corresponding price is also higher.

    The first type is the most common, that is, a layer of solid wood veneer is pasted on the surface of the furniture, which is very similar to pure solid wood furniture from the surface. Consumers can easily identify it if they look closely.

    The second type of practice is to use the finger jointing board made of small pieces of solid wood spliced by deep processing as the base material of pure solid wood furniture, and then veneer the solid wood on the surface.

    The third category is the most recent counterfeiting practices in the market, which are almost invisible to consumers. This kind of furniture processing trick is that the front and back of the wood is a thin finger joint board, and the center of the board is a variety of plywood and even a variety of waste wood, it is recommended that consumers can carefully check the nail holes, handles and other hardware holes when buying, to see if there is a mezzanine, etc.!

Normal, if it doesn't crack, it's not solid wood furniture! This is the characteristic of solid wood furniture. Solid wood is not like a board, the board is to break the solid wood into powder or small particles, and then use a large amount of glue to press the board at high temperature, to put it bluntly, maybe they break the solid wood is what kind of broken wood, and the wood has been broken, there is no vitality, solid wood is different, it is still a whole piece, there are a large number of invisible "cell cavities" in the wood, arranged in layers, no matter how good the drying technology, it is impossible to completely dry all the moisture in the cell cavity, so when the temperature and environment change, The cavity without drying will breathe like the pores of the skin, which is often said to be "thermal expansion and cold contraction", which is why solid wood furniture will leave that expansion joint, of course, the degree of cracking is also particular, if the cracking is too serious, it is not in place to dry.
